He was in Scottish 'progressive' rock band Beggar's Opera

But he died. I'm trying to find out when he joined, when he left, and when he died.


As far as I know, he was the only Scottish singer in the band. The personel changed quite often, and they played at the Grangemouth Festival (I think), in 1972.

Most of the band were Scottish, G, were they not? A little before my time but a mate of mine at school was a big fan and saw them often in the early 70s (think his brother knew one of them).

Before Beggar's Opera, Linnie Paterson sang with an Edinburgh band called Writing on the Wall. Interesting pics you have there - did you find them on the Web?
